Hi, my name is Gillian. I am in grade six. I like to draw, go camping and make crafts. Today I want to tell you about Bitstrips. This is a super fun way to do projects. First you make a class account then everyone makes an avatar for themselves. Next you put your avatar into comic strips. Your teacher has to approve them before they can be posted in the gallery so the teacher can check if they are inappropriate. Last year we made energy conservation comics. This year we are making comics about space exploration.
Here is my avatar.
With this program you can create other characters to add to your comic. You can add your classmates' avatars to your comics. You can change backgrounds, add props and make comics with different amounts of frames. My favorite thing to do is create characters. I like to change their facial expressions and poses when they are in the comics.
Here is a sample comic from the website.
My mom uses this website with her class. She likes it because you can assign activities to your class from the ones listed on the website. There are lots of different subjects you can use the comics for.
